1# The default target of this Makefile is...
2all::
3
4# Define V=1 to have a more verbose compile.
5#
6# Define SHELL_PATH to a POSIX shell if your /bin/sh is broken.
7#
8# Define SANE_TOOL_PATH to a colon-separated list of paths to prepend
9# to PATH if your tools in /usr/bin are broken.
10#
11# Define SNPRINTF_RETURNS_BOGUS if your are on a system which snprintf()
12# or vsnprintf() return -1 instead of number of characters which would
13# have been written to the final string if enough space had been available.
14#
15# Define FREAD_READS_DIRECTORIES if your are on a system which succeeds
16# when attempting to read from an fopen'ed directory.
17#
18# Define NO_OPENSSL environment variable if you do not have OpenSSL.
19# This also implies BLK_SHA1.
20#
21# Define NO_CURL if you do not have libcurl installed. git-http-pull and
22# git-http-push are not built, and you cannot use http:// and https://
23# transports.
24#
25# Define CURLDIR=/foo/bar if your curl header and library files are in
26# /foo/bar/include and /foo/bar/lib directories.
27#
28# Define NO_EXPAT if you do not have expat installed. git-http-push is
29# not built, and you cannot push using http:// and https:// transports.
30#
31# Define EXPATDIR=/foo/bar if your expat header and library files are in
32# /foo/bar/include and /foo/bar/lib directories.
33#
34# Define NO_D_INO_IN_DIRENT if you don't have d_ino in your struct dirent.
35#
36# Define NO_D_TYPE_IN_DIRENT if your platform defines DT_UNKNOWN but lacks
37# d_type in struct dirent (latest Cygwin -- will be fixed soonish).
38#
39# Define NO_C99_FORMAT if your formatted IO functions (printf/scanf et.al.)
40# do not support the 'size specifiers' introduced by C99, namely ll, hh,
41# j, z, t. (representing long long int, char, intmax_t, size_t, ptrdiff_t).
42# some C compilers supported these specifiers prior to C99 as an extension.
43#
44# Define NO_STRCASESTR if you don't have strcasestr.
45#
46# Define NO_MEMMEM if you don't have memmem.
47#
48# Define NO_STRLCPY if you don't have strlcpy.
49#
50# Define NO_STRTOUMAX if you don't have strtoumax in the C library.
51# If your compiler also does not support long long or does not have
52# strtoull, define NO_STRTOULL.
53#
54# Define NO_SETENV if you don't have setenv in the C library.
55#
56# Define NO_UNSETENV if you don't have unsetenv in the C library.
57#
58# Define NO_MKDTEMP if you don't have mkdtemp in the C library.
59#
60# Define NO_MKSTEMPS if you don't have mkstemps in the C library.
61#
62# Define NO_LIBGEN_H if you don't have libgen.h.
63#
64# Define NEEDS_LIBGEN if your libgen needs -lgen when linking
65#
66# Define NO_SYS_SELECT_H if you don't have sys/select.h.
67#
68# Define NO_SYMLINK_HEAD if you never want .git/HEAD to be a symbolic link.
69# Enable it on Windows. By default, symrefs are still used.
70#
71# Define NO_SVN_TESTS if you want to skip time-consuming SVN interoperability
72# tests. These tests take up a significant amount of the total test time
73# but are not needed unless you plan to talk to SVN repos.
74#
75# Define NO_FINK if you are building on Darwin/Mac OS X, have Fink
76# installed in /sw, but don't want GIT to link against any libraries
77# installed there. If defined you may specify your own (or Fink's)
78# include directories and library directories by defining CFLAGS
79# and LDFLAGS appropriately.
80#
81# Define NO_DARWIN_PORTS if you are building on Darwin/Mac OS X,
82# have DarwinPorts installed in /opt/local, but don't want GIT to
83# link against any libraries installed there. If defined you may
84# specify your own (or DarwinPort's) include directories and
85# library directories by defining CFLAGS and LDFLAGS appropriately.
86#
87# Define BLK_SHA1 environment variable if you want the C version
88# of the SHA1 that assumes you can do unaligned 32-bit loads and
89# have a fast htonl() function.
90#
91# Define PPC_SHA1 environment variable when running make to make use of
92# a bundled SHA1 routine optimized for PowerPC.
93#
94# Define NEEDS_CRYPTO_WITH_SSL if you need -lcrypto when using -lssl (Darwin).
95#
96# Define NEEDS_SSL_WITH_CRYPTO if you need -lssl when using -lcrypto (Darwin).
97#
98# Define NEEDS_LIBICONV if linking with libc is not enough (Darwin).
99#
100# Define NEEDS_SOCKET if linking with libc is not enough (SunOS,
101# Patrick Mauritz).
102#
103# Define NEEDS_RESOLV if linking with -lnsl and/or -lsocket is not enough.
104# Notably on Solaris hstrerror resides in libresolv and on Solaris 7
105# inet_ntop and inet_pton additionally reside there.
106#
107# Define NO_MMAP if you want to avoid mmap.
108#
109# Define NO_PTHREADS if you do not have or do not want to use Pthreads.
110#
111# Define NO_PREAD if you have a problem with pread() system call (e.g.
112# cygwin.dll before v1.5.22).
113#
114# Define NO_FAST_WORKING_DIRECTORY if accessing objects in pack files is
115# generally faster on your platform than accessing the working directory.
116#
117# Define NO_TRUSTABLE_FILEMODE if your filesystem may claim to support
118# the executable mode bit, but doesn't really do so.
119#
120# Define NO_IPV6 if you lack IPv6 support and getaddrinfo().
121#
122# Define NO_SOCKADDR_STORAGE if your platform does not have struct
123# sockaddr_storage.
124#
125# Define NO_ICONV if your libc does not properly support iconv.
126#
127# Define OLD_ICONV if your library has an old iconv(), where the second
128# (input buffer pointer) parameter is declared with type (const char **).
129#
130# Define NO_DEFLATE_BOUND if your zlib does not have deflateBound.
131#
132# Define NO_R_TO_GCC_LINKER if your gcc does not like "-R/path/lib"
133# that tells runtime paths to dynamic libraries;
134# "-Wl,-rpath=/path/lib" is used instead.
135#
136# Define USE_NSEC below if you want git to care about sub-second file mtimes
137# and ctimes. Note that you need recent glibc (at least 2.2.4) for this, and
138# it will BREAK YOUR LOCAL DIFFS! show-diff and anything using it will likely
139# randomly break unless your underlying filesystem supports those sub-second
140# times (my ext3 doesn't).
141#
142# Define USE_ST_TIMESPEC if your "struct stat" uses "st_ctimespec" instead of
143# "st_ctim"
144#
145# Define NO_NSEC if your "struct stat" does not have "st_ctim.tv_nsec"
146# available. This automatically turns USE_NSEC off.
147#
148# Define USE_STDEV below if you want git to care about the underlying device
149# change being considered an inode change from the update-index perspective.
150#
151# Define NO_ST_BLOCKS_IN_STRUCT_STAT if your platform does not have st_blocks
152# field that counts the on-disk footprint in 512-byte blocks.
153#
154# Define ASCIIDOC8 if you want to format documentation with AsciiDoc 8
155#
156# Define DOCBOOK_XSL_172 if you want to format man pages with DocBook XSL v1.72
157# (not v1.73 or v1.71).
158#
159# Define ASCIIDOC_NO_ROFF if your DocBook XSL escapes raw roff directives
160# (versions 1.72 and later and 1.68.1 and earlier).
161#
162# Define GNU_ROFF if your target system uses GNU groff. This forces
163# apostrophes to be ASCII so that cut&pasting examples to the shell
164# will work.
165#
166# Define NO_PERL_MAKEMAKER if you cannot use Makefiles generated by perl's
167# MakeMaker (e.g. using ActiveState under Cygwin).
168#
169# Define NO_PERL if you do not want Perl scripts or libraries at all.
170#
171# Define NO_PYTHON if you do not want Python scripts or libraries at all.
172#
173# Define NO_TCLTK if you do not want Tcl/Tk GUI.
174#
175# The TCL_PATH variable governs the location of the Tcl interpreter
176# used to optimize git-gui for your system. Only used if NO_TCLTK
177# is not set. Defaults to the bare 'tclsh'.
178#
179# The TCLTK_PATH variable governs the location of the Tcl/Tk interpreter.
180# If not set it defaults to the bare 'wish'. If it is set to the empty
181# string then NO_TCLTK will be forced (this is used by configure script).
182#
183# Define INTERNAL_QSORT to use Git's implementation of qsort(), which
184# is a simplified version of the merge sort used in glibc. This is
185# recommended if Git triggers O(n^2) behavior in your platform's qsort().
186#
187# Define UNRELIABLE_FSTAT if your system's fstat does not return the same
188# information on a not yet closed file that lstat would return for the same
189# file after it was closed.
190#
191# Define OBJECT_CREATION_USES_RENAMES if your operating systems has problems
192# when hardlinking a file to another name and unlinking the original file right
193# away (some NTFS drivers seem to zero the contents in that scenario).
194#
195# Define NO_CROSS_DIRECTORY_HARDLINKS if you plan to distribute the installed
196# programs as a tar, where bin/ and libexec/ might be on different file systems.
197#
198# Define USE_NED_ALLOCATOR if you want to replace the platforms default
199# memory allocators with the nedmalloc allocator written by Niall Douglas.
200#
201# Define NO_REGEX if you have no or inferior regex support in your C library.
202#
203# Define JSMIN to point to JavaScript minifier that functions as
204# a filter to have gitweb.js minified.
205#
206# Define DEFAULT_PAGER to a sensible pager command (defaults to "less") if
207# you want to use something different. The value will be interpreted by the
208# shell at runtime when it is used.
209#
210# Define DEFAULT_EDITOR to a sensible editor command (defaults to "vi") if you
211# want to use something different. The value will be interpreted by the shell
212# if necessary when it is used. Examples:
213#
214# DEFAULT_EDITOR='~/bin/vi',
215# DEFAULT_EDITOR='$GIT_FALLBACK_EDITOR',
216# DEFAULT_EDITOR='"C:\Program Files\Vim\gvim.exe" --nofork'
